Notes
a. Note:   The 1880 federal census for Noble Co., Ohio also shows Maude McBride, age 16, servant, born in Ohio, living in his dwelling. The 1900 federal census for Noble Co., Ohio shows the following person living in his dwelling: Alvin K. Graham, Boarder, born October 1865, born in Illinois, parents born in Ohio, Sheetmetal Worker ((He was Margaret's brother))
  The 1920 federal census for Noble Co., Ohio shows that he was a widower.
  The State of Ohio, Department of Health, Division of Vital Statistics, Certificate of Death - Uriah Cleary source shows that he was born in Guernsey Co., Ohio.
